Indulge in the comforting flavors of this Chocolate Chip Oatmeal Cake, a moist and hearty dessert that perfectly balances sweetness with a hint of nostalgia. Featuring the wholesome goodness of old-fashioned oats soaked in boiling water, this cake gains a soft, tender texture that pairs beautifully with the richness of melted semi-sweet chocolate chips. Infused with warm notes of cinnamon and vanilla, it's an ideal treat for cozy family gatherings or a casual weeknight dessert. Simple to make with pantry staples like brown sugar, all-purpose flour, and butter, this recipe requires just 20 minutes of prep time, making it an effortless option for busy bakers. Serve it warm for a gooey chocolate bite or enjoy it at room temperature for a classic, crowd-pleasing favorite. Perfect for sharing, this 9x13-inch dessert is sure to become a staple in your dessert rotation!

🥘 Ingredients

12 items
  • 1 cup Old-fashioned oats
  • 1 cup Boiling water
  • 0.5 cup Unsalted butter
  • 0.75 cup Granulated sugar
  • 0.75 cup Brown sugar
  • 2 large Eggs
  • 2 teaspoons Vanilla extract
  • 1.5 cups All-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on Baking soda
  • 1 teaspoon Ground cinnamon
  • 0.5 teaspoon Salt
  • 1.25 cups Semi-sweet chocolate chips

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ease and flour a 9x13-inch baking dish or spray it with non-stick baking spray.

2

In a medium bowl, combine the old-fashioned oats and boiling water. Stir well and let the mixture sit for 15 minutes until the oats absorb the water.

3

In a large mixing bowl, cream together the unsalted butter, granulated sugar, and brown sugar until light and fluffy, about 2-3 minutes. You can use a hand mixer or a stand mixer for this step.

4

Add the eggs one at a time, beating well after each addition. Stir in the vanilla extract.

5

Once the oat mixture has cooled slightly, add it to the creamed mixture and mix until well combined.

6

In another b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.

7

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et mixture, stirring until just combined. Do not overmix the batter.

8

Fold in 1 cup of the chocolate chips, reserving the remaining 0.25 cup for topping.

9

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ish and spread it out evenly. Sprinkle the reserved 0.25 cup of chocolate chips over the top.

10

Bake in the preheated oven for 30-35 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s.

11

Allow the cake to cool in the pan on a wire rack for 15 minutes before slicing and serving. Enjoy your chocolate chip oatmeal cake warm or at room temperature!
